How to Replace a Lost BMW Key If You Have No Spare

The loss of your BMW key can be a major inconvenience especially when you don't have an extra. It is best to keep your spare in a safe place, like the kitchen drawer. This will prevent you from losing keys to your car.

311159893_995841588058766_6213964028136182559_nlow.jpgThe process to obtain a new BMW fob and key is not quick. It can take up to two weeks.

How to get an alternative key

Car keys that are lost or stolen can be an enormous hassle and big headache, particularly if it's the only key. Plan ahead and have a spare car key to avoid this. Leave your spare in a secure location or give it to a family member to retrieve it back in the event of need. Keep your keys on a key ring in an alternative location than where you usually wear them. This will reduce the chance that they'll fall out of your pocket.

It is more difficult to replace a BMW fob key than a standard key. This is due to the fact that BMW fobs have a built-in security chip that lets the vehicle verify the key, preventing thieves from operating your car. To replace a BMW fob you will need to go to the dealer and present proof of ownership such as an original title or registration. The dealer will then purchase a new key and pair it to your vehicle. The whole process could take weeks and you'll be without your car for a while.

There are locksmiths who specialize in BMW fobs and keys. These professionals can come to your office or home to cut a new key and program it to work with your car. You can save the cost of a tow and the additional charges from the car dealer. They also offer a wide variety of car services, including replacing battery in the key fob or keychain.

The possession of a spare key is the best method to avoid losing your BMW key. It is recommended to put it in a secure and safe location and make it a habit to check it frequently. Consider making it a habit to empty your pockets each when you enter your vehicle. This will stop them from falling out accidentally.

Replacement battery

A key fob is a useful tool that allows you the ability to lock and unlock your vehicle without having to physically turn the ignition. It lets you start your car remotely and also adds an additional layer of security while driving by yourself. But the battery in your BMW key fob may fail after a few years of use, which can be frustrating. It's easy to replace the BMW battery at home. The first step is to buy the new battery at a local auto parts store or convenience shop. You'll need a CR2032 which is also known as a watch battery. Remove the old battery and replace it with a new one. Once the new battery is installed then close the BMW key fob's two halves, then snap them back together.

The process of opening and replacing the battery on a bmw key programing key fob can be slightly different depending on whether you own a Smart Key or Comfort Access Key. The battery for BMWs with a Comfort Access Key is located in the access port that is small located on the back of the keyfob. To open the key fob, press on a small tab and remove the valet key made of metal. After the fob is opened the access port as well as battery can be viewed.

To replace the battery, simply remove the key blade made of metal and remove the cover of the bmw keyless entry fob. There is an access port that is small, which you can open using the valet key or a flat screwdriver. Once the old battery is removed, put in a new CR2032 battery and then close the cover. After you've replaced the battery, put the metal key blade back into place and turn the fob to connect it to your car.

It's important to replace the battery for the key fob in a BMW to avoid the hassle of losing keys or cars that are locked. You can purchase a new battery at your local auto parts store or convenience shop, and the procedure is fairly simple. After that, you can program your new BMW key fob using the same procedure as programming your original one.

Replacement key fob for the key

The key fob can unlock your car, start it and even open the trunk or liftgate. This feature also increases the possibility of losing your key fob. If you lose your key fob, you may need to visit the dealership or an autobody shop to purchase a replacement key fob for bmw. However the replacements could be costly. There are numerous ways to save money.

First, always carry a spare key fob. This is the best way to avoid having to purchase a replacement. It is recommended to store it somewhere other than your keychain, like in a drawer in the kitchen. Some people even put their spare in the glove box or in the center console. This makes it easier to locate if you lose the key fob.

When it comes to replacing a key fob it is important to verify your warranty, car insurance policy and auto club membership coverage. Many bumper-to-bumper warranties on new cars include key fob repairs and replacements. If you own a more recent vehicle, you should check whether your key fob is a smart key that uses rolling-code encryption. These keys require a specific program from the dealer to replace them and use.

Older cars typically use the traditional key-and lock system. Some older vehicles have key fobs that have remote locking and remote engine start capabilities. Fobs with this feature are available as aftermarket products and are programmable by a locksmith, or at the dealership. Some of them also have a key blade integrated into the fob, which is commonly found in pick-ups and SUVs.

Some of these key fobs can be replaced for less than $200. Some of the most expensive key fobs, like one that is a BMW display key fob, could cost as much as 400 dollars to replace and reprogram. The dealer must reset the security code, and then recode it to allow it to work with your car. This can take anywhere from one to two hours. The process could be more costly for older vehicles that were reprogrammed by factory or aftermarket companies. This is because they need to have a reset pin.

Key blade replacement

If the battery in your bmw replacement key near me key fob is dead, you can still unlock the car by hand, but will not be able use Comfort Access or start the car. To accomplish this you need to press and hold the button at the base of the fob in order to remove the key blade inside and use it like an ordinary key. You can also purchase an alternative key fob that has an open key blade from an automotive locksmith. Some of these key fobs come with a switchblade for added security.

This type of key has a special chip built in that sends an electronic signal to your vehicle that confirms its identity. This will stop criminals from using a signal amplifier to take your key and start your car.

Modern smart keys are paired with distinct driver profiles which allow family members to share the same fob for multiple cars in the household. However there are some older BMW models do not have this feature. If you've lost your key fob, you can buy a replacement from the dealer and have it reprogrammed to match your vehicle's settings.

BMW's standard fobs are designed to withstand normal moisture levels, such as a run through the washing machine or accidental immersion in water. However the Display Key with touchscreen is somewhat less able to withstand water and should be treated like you would an iPhone.
